When Renee heard Abby's explanation, the heavy weight crushing her chest finally began to lift. So Adie wasn't lost or in danger—at least, not in the way she had feared. Still, a mother's heart is not so easily soothed.

"Adie didn't let me tell you guys because he didn't want you to worry about him," Abby said quickly, her small voice laced with loyalty to her brother.

Renee tried to steady her breathing, but the worry was already morphing into quiet frustration. "Well, he shouldn't have gone out without permission if that was the case," she said firmly. Turning to Margaret, she instructed, "Call Adie and ask him where he is now, Margaret."

Margaret raised the phone to her ear, her brows furrowing after a moment. "I did, but he didn't answer the call."

"What about his location?"

Advertisement

"I can't find his location because his phone is turned off."

A cold knot tightened in Renee's chest again. But she was not the kind of woman who panicked without a plan. Her mind, even shrouded in darkness, remained sharp as a blade. "It's okay, I know what to do. Get me a laptop."

Renee had always prepared for the worst—especially when it came to her children. Long ago, she had secretly installed a tracking app on both Adie's and Abby's smartwatches, a silent safety net woven into their everyday accessories. Even if the watches were switched off or the batteries died, that tiny chip would still whisper their location to her.

Margaret quickly set a laptop on the desk and, following Renee's instructions, opened the tracking application.

Renee sat down and placed her fingers on the keyboard. Though her eyes were closed, her hands moved with an eerie confidence. The soft clatter of keys filled the silent room, and a progress bar appeared on the screen. Seconds stretched into minutes. Margaret held her breath.

Finally, the bar reached 100%. Renee paused and turned her face toward Margaret. "You should be able to see Adie's location on the screen if nothing's wrong. Can you see it?"

Advertisement

Margaret leaned closer, astonished that Renee could type so fluently even in her sightless state. Her eyes scanned the screen and widened. "Yes, I can see it! He seems to be at... General Hospital."

"The hospital?" Renee frowned, confusion painting her delicate features. She had been certain Adie would follow her phone location and end up at Jovan's manor. Why would he go to General Hospital? What could possibly tempt her little boy there—unless... something—or someone—was calling to him.

Meanwhile, at the entrance of General Hospital, a small figure stood still and silent, tilting his head back to read the bright sign overhead. His chubby face was set with a seriousness that made him seem older than his years. He attracted stares from every passerby—nurses, patients, and visitors alike couldn't help but pause at the sight of such an adorably composed little boy standing all alone.

"Are you alone, love? Where are your parents?" A female nurse stopped in her tracks and knelt down, her voice warm and gentle as she admired his cuteness.

Adie, however, was not here for small talk. He looked at her with calm, intelligent eyes and spoke in a surprisingly mature tone. "I'm looking for someone." Then, with the poise of a tiny detective, he asked, "Do you know a patient called Stefan Hunt, Miss? Which ward is he in?"

The nurse blinked in surprise, then broke into a friendly grin. "Are you here to see Mr. Hunt? What a coincidence you've come to the right person! Mr. Hunt had brain surgery a few days ago, and I'm the nurse in charge of taking care of him." She tilted her head curiously. "Are you a relative? Should I take you to him?"

Advertisement

Adie rubbed his chin thoughtfully—same gesture his mother used when she was piecing together a puzzle. Then, with a confidence that made him look both innocent and wise, he answered, "He and I... I'm sure we're family. Please take me to him, Miss."

And with those simple words, a little boy took a step closer to a truth that could change everything.
